The SOPHIE search for northern extrasolar planets. VI. Three new hot Jupiters in multi-planet extrasolar systems.

MOUTOU C., HEBRARD G., BOUCHY F., ARNOLD L., SANTOS N.C., ASTUDILLO-DEFRU N., BOISSE I., BONFILS X., BORGNIET S., DELFOSSE X., DIAZ R.F., EHRENREICH D., FORVEILLE T., GREGORIO J., LABREVOIR O., LAGRANGE A.-M., MONTAGNIER G., MONTALTO M., PEPE F., SAHLMANN J., SANTERNE A., SEGRANSAN D., UDRY S. and VANHUYSSE M.

Abstract (from CDS):

We present high-precision radial-velocity measurements of three solar-type stars: HD13908, HD159243, and HIP91258. The observations were made with the SOPHIE spectrograph at the 1.93 m telescope of the Observatoire de Haute-Provence (France). They show that these three bright stars host exoplanetary systems composed of at least two companions. HD13908,HD159243 is a planet with a minimum mass of 0.865±0.035MJup on a circular orbit with a period of 19.382±0.006-days. There is an outer massive companion in the system with a period of 931±17-days, e=0.12±0.02, and a minimum mass of 5.13±0.25MJup. The star HD159243, also has two detected companions with respective masses, periods, and eccentricities of Mp=1.13±0.05 and 1.9±0.13MJup, P=12.620±0.004 and 248.4±4.9-days, and e=0.02±0.02 and 0.075±0.05. Finally, the star HIP91258 has a planetary companion with a minimum mass of 1.068±0.038MJup, an orbital period of 5.0505±0.0015-days, and a quadratic trend indicating an outer planetary or stellar companion that is as yet uncharacterized. The planet-hosting stars HD13908, HD159243, and HIP91258 are main-sequence stars of spectral types F8V, G0V, and G5V, respectively, with moderate activity levels. HIP91258 is slightly over-metallic, while the other two stars have solar-like metallicity. The three systems are discussed in the frame of formation and dynamical evolution models of systems composed of several giant planets.
